LightStart – Maintenance Mode, Coming Soon and Landing Page Builder

LightStart – Maintenance Mode, Coming Soon and Landing Page Builder has 7 disclosed vulnerabilities in the WordSec catalog, reported between 2013 and 2024; all 7 are fixed as of September 2026. Their average CVSS score is 6.1, and the most serious one scores 9.1 out of 10. Severity breakdown: 1 critical and 1 high. 2024 was the busiest year with 2 disclosures.

The most common weakness is Missing Authorization, behind 3 of the records (43%). Other recurring categories include Cross-Site Request Forgery (CSRF), Exposure Of Sensitive Information To An Unauthorized Actor.

Every one of the 7 issues recorded for LightStart – Maintenance Mode, Coming Soon and Landing Page Builder has a vendor fix available, so running the current release closes all known holes.

4 independent researchers contributed these findings, most of them (2) reported by Sean Murphy. LightStart – Maintenance Mode, Coming Soon and Landing Page Builder is installed on roughly 400,000 WordPress sites, so each unpatched flaw has a wide blast radius. Add a maintenance page to your blog that lets visitors know your blog is down for maintenance, add a coming soon page for a new website or create a landing page for an existing site. User with admin rights gets full access to the blog including the front end. Activate the plugin and your blog is in maintenance-mode, works and only registered users with enough rights can see the front end. You can use a date with a countdown timer for visitor information or set a value and unit for information. Also works with WordPress Multisite installs (each blog from the network has its own maintenance settings). Features Fully customizable (change colors, texts and backgrounds). Subscription form (export emails to .csv file). Countdown timer (remaining time). Contact form (receive emails from visitors).
